logo

Output 62a0013eabda0436f2a8a0451fe23d407851ee310c4dfd5661f7608e9e473616:0

value
12489000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50adbd94364f40922ab927fd09188b78675f48c OP_EQUAL
address
3Na5fxK34yPJUrPvQVqZSAuNqfY7gqpVky
transaction
62a0013eabda0436f2a8a0451fe23d407851ee310c4dfd5661f7608e9e473616